Turkey sandwich on wheat is at the top of my list of lunchtime favorites. It’s a fresh and healthy meal that satisfies my hunger and tastes great. This sandwich is versatile, easy to make, and works well as a takeout option if you're on the go.

Firstly, the wheat bread provides an excellent source of whole-grain nutrients and fills me up with necessary fibers. Whole grains are loaded with v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ants that help reduce the risk of chronic diseases such as diabetes and cancer. The carbs from the bread provide energy without making me feel bloated, and the fibrous content keeps me full for a longer time.

The turkey, the primary protein source in the sandwich is lean and low in calories. Turkey is a great source of vitamins and minerals, including vitamin B6, niacin (B3), and selenium. These vitamins and minerals help maintain blood sugar levels, protect against cancer, and promote greater immunity. Turkey’s low-fat content and high protein have made it a favorite amongst health enthusiasts.

The next most crucial ingredient in the sandwich is the vegetables. A tasty turkey sandwich typically includes at least three vegetables such as lettuce, tomatoes, and onions. I’d even add bell peppers, cucumbers, and avocado to mine. Vegetables are an excellent source of essential nutrients and should be included in every healthy diet. They give the sandwich a crispy crunch while adding flavors and textures, making it more satisfying and filling.

Lastly, you can’t have a sandwich without a flavorful spread. Mayonnaise or mustard is standard spread in a turkey sandwich. However, I prefer to use homemade avocado mayo to keep it healthier. The avocado mayo is made from ripe avocados, lime juice, garlic powder, and a pinch of salt. It’s not only delicious, but it's also a great source of healthy fats, vitamins, and minerals.
